Just a 5 minute drive from Manjimup is this unique and charming property. The original Ringbark Tennis Club is available for sale for the first time since the early 1900's. This unique parcel of land is steeped in history having opened in 1929 with the first membership fees being 10 shillings for men and 5 Shillings for women. The tennis courts and club rooms are set on two acres in a very beautiful part of Ringbarks stunning countryside. Power is connected to the property and there is potential to build your dream home and shed and have your very own tennis courts ready to go.

The size of Ringbark is approximately 25.4 square kilometres. It has 1 park covering nearly 0.2% of total area. The population of Ringbark in 2016 was 113 people. By 2021 the population was 110 showing a population decline of 2.6%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Ringbark is 50-59 years. Households in Ringbark are primarily childless couples and are likely to be repaying $2400 - $2999 per month on mortgage repayments.
